JOB DEFINITION
A key member of the pharmacy department team, this position requires a wide array of interpersonal as well as organizational skills. This Specialist Pharmacist (either Board Certified Oncology Pharmacist-BCOP-or residency-trained in Oncology) is responsible for direct support to Oncology providers, assisting with treatment plan builds, patient-specific therapy/treatment plans, routing of all Oncology EHR builds through the P&T approval process, and general drug information support to Oncology patients and providers. Additionally, this role would require likely limited time with accurate management of dispensing and clinical functions within the department, and supervising technician and support personnel. Job responsibilities and assignments may vary with demonstrated skills and qualifications.
JOB FUNCTIONS
- EHR proficiency (Tanner Health Efficiency Pillar) - The ability to work extensively within Epic Beacon, to guide IT resources in appropriate treatment plan builds. Facilitate the entering of patient-specific treatment/therapy plans, and document progress via notes or iVents when warranted.
- ADS proficiency (Tanner Health Innovation Pillar) - Follow appropriate controlled substance receiving and storing protocols, when necessary. Complete cycle counts on assigned inventory areas, if applicable. Aid staff at outlying facilities when questions arise on Oncology builds/provider requests.
- Inventory and payroll management support (Tanner Health Finance Pillar) - Work closely with System Pharmacy and Therapeutics (P&T) administrators to ensure Oncology builds are routed through the P&T process. Conduct analyses when requested on financial impact of Oncology treatment options, offering cost-effective alternatives where available. This individual is responsible for independently managing their time within the constraints of a regular working schedule, minimizing unapproved overtime whenever possible.
- Regulatory and Tanner Health process compliance (Tanner Health Quality Pillar) - Ensure compliance with state and federal pharmacy laws and rules. Complete annual sterile compounding and hazardous drug training. Complete assigned Healthstream and ASHP training modules timely. Resolve controlled substance discrepancies timely, when applicable.
- Clinical skills development (Tanner Health Service Pillar) - Attend Pharmacy Department Clinical Pharmacist meetings and pharmacy student presentations. Participate in the Clinical Pearl clinical skills development program. Future-state: act as a residency program preceptor.

Tanner Health is a regional health system offering a range of services including acute care, urgent care, home health, hospice, behavioral health, radiology, and primary care. The organization employs clinical professionals such as registered nurses, nurse practitioners, physicians, and therapists alongside care coordination and community engagement staff.
